Title :
A performance and cost analysis of applying superscalar method to mainframe computers
Author :
Shintani, Yooichi ; Inoue, Kiyoshi ; Kamada, Eiki ; Shonai, Toru
Author_Institution :
Hitachi Ltd., Tokyo, Japan
fDate :
7/1/1995 12:00:00 AM
Abstract :
The paper presents the results of evaluating the increased performance and cost of mainframe computers with superscalar architectures. Since mainframe users demand object compatibility, we assume the same object as that of nonsuperscalar machines. We compared four differently configured superscalar machines based on Hitachi´s high end mainframe computer, the HITAC M-880, varying the multiplicity of operand accessibility and arithmetic capability. In estimating performance, we considered the effect of critical path delay on machine cycle time. For scientific jobs, either dual operand accessibility or dual arithmetic capability, or both, improved performance (MIPS) by 11-28% while increasing CPU hardware cost by 2-21%. For online transaction processing (OLTP), no configuration increased performance more than 4%. To make the superscalar architecture more effective for OLTP, it is important to reduce execution cycles per instruction (CPI), by reducing overhead caused by sequential processes
Keywords :
mainframes; parallel architectures; performance evaluation; transaction processing; CPU hardware cost; HITAC M-880; Hitachi high end mainframe computer; OLTP; arithmetic capability; cost analysis; critical path delay; dual arithmetic capability; dual operand accessibility; execution cycles per instruction; machine cycle time; mainframe computers; nonsuperscalar machines; object compatibility; online transaction processing; operand accessibility; performance analysis; scientific jobs; superscalar architectures; superscalar method; Application software; Computer Society; Computer architecture; Costs; Hardware; Microprocessors; Performance analysis; Power system reliability; Processor scheduling; Reduced instruction set computing;
Journal_Title :
Computers, IEEE Transactions on